I am trying to decide between ordering his current size (M/L) or a large. The M/L fit him well. The tabs almost touch in the front and he has good bottom coverage.. He just turned 10 months. He is 22 pounds (maybe more) and almost, if not 30 inches. Will a large be too big?

My DS is 10 mos, 22 lbs and 31 in. I bought him L because I wanted them to last a long time. They fit well, except that his thighs are so big (13 in) that if I'm not careful how I position the diaper they get squished.

My dd is 25 pounds or so, 19 mo, and I prefer a ML on her. She fits a large, but we get wing droop and the butt sags. And she's not exactly lacking in the rear end and thigh department lol. The ML is just trimmer all around, I don't know if we will ever really need a large.
